Questions about Persephone
What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Shepherd breeds are usually best suited for homes that provide plenty of space and mental stimulation. They thrive in active households where they feel part of the family.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
Shepherds do best with access to a yard or regular walks in the park. They need room to move and burn off energy through play and exercise.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Shepherd breeds can be excellent with children, especially when socialized from a young age. Their gentle and protective nature often makes them a wonderful family companion.
